Sunset Dreams glides through events and themes mirroring the author's life and experiences--from North Dakota roots, to a job on Capitol Hill, to forming a new family. The book's forty-three poems render the grounded splendor of American landscape, explore the vibrant energy of America's capital, and offer individual perspective on formidable fields. Sunset Dreams offers readers hope, comfort, laughter, reminiscence, and awe. The poetry's diversity in style and rhythm capture the imagination, making the book a valuable addition to any poetry library.

Autorenporträt
Matthew Nies was raised on a farm in rural North Dakota. He is the author of the poetry book Sunset Dreams (Resource, 2019). His poetry has appeared in literary journals and anthologies including Plainsong, New English Review, Ancient Paths, and On Second Thought. He attended the University of Jamestown where he studied writing under award-winning author and North Dakota Poet Laureate Larry Woiwode. Nies lives with his family in the Washington, DC area.
